Mongolian Ground Beef Noodles: Easy and Delicious Family Favorite
Mongolian Ground Beef Noodles are a quick and tasty weeknight dinner option that your family will love.

- 1 pound ground beef
- 8 ounces egg noodles
- 1 cup broccoli florets
- 1/2 cup soy sauce
- 1/4 cup brown sugar
- 2 tablespoons sesame o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on ginger, minced
- Cook the egg noodles according to the package instructions, then drain and set aside.
- In a large skillet, heat sesame oil over medium heat. Add minced garlic and ginger, and sauté for 1 minute.
- Add the ground beef to the skillet and cook until browned.
- Stir in the soy sauce and brown sugar, mixing well.
- Add the broccoli and cook for another 5 minutes, until it’s tender.
- Toss the cooked egg noodles in with the beef mixture and stir to combine.
- Serve hot, garnished with green onions if desired.
Notes
- This dish is best served immediately, but can be enjoyed as leftovers.
- Feel free to add any other vegetables you like, such as bell peppers or carrots.
